It wasn't until afterwards that she met > with him that she was allowed to take communion. > > More to the point: > http://www.ourcatholicfaith.org/sacraments/receivingcommunion.html > > And I quote: > In keeping with the sacramental meaning of the Eucharist this canon > reserves the sacraments to Catholics, that is, those who are in > communion with the Church. It then addresses the question of Catholics > receiving the sacraments from non-Catholics. It sets the following > strict conditions: > > a. necessity or genuine spiritual advantage > b. when the danger of error or indifferentism is avoided > c. it is physically or morally impossible to approach a Catholic minister > d. a church which has valid sacraments > > This last condition is the key one, since it eliminates ALL the > Reformation churches (Anglican, Episcopalian, Presbyterian, Methodist, > Baptist etc.), none of whom have valid sacred orders, and therefore, a > valid Eucharist. > > 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~| ColdFusion MX7 by AdobeĀ® Dyncamically transform webcontent into Adobe PDF with new ColdFusion MX7.
